We are looking for someone who can work Full-Time across 5 shifts per week. To be successful in this role, you will be responsible for a range of duties while demonstrating the following skills and experience:
- Supporting the day-to-day maintenance and upkeep of the hotel, ensuring guest rooms, public areas and back-of-house facilities are maintained to a high standard.
- Assisting the Chief Engineer to manage the maintenance team and support with ensuring the team are up to date with all training.
- Carrying out planned and reactive maintenance tasks, responding promptly to maintenance requests and resolving issues efficiently.
- Assisting with basic repairs across a range of disciplines including electrical, plumbing, painting and general maintenance.
- Conducting routine inspections and reporting any defects, health and safety concerns or maintenance requirements.
Previous maintenance, engineering or trade experience within a hotel, facilities or property environment would be advantageous. Relevant engineering, maintenance or trade qualifications would be beneficial but are not essential where suitable practical experience can be demonstrated. Strong problem-solving skills with a proactive and hands-on approach to work. Ability to work independently and as part of a team while maintaining high standards of safety and service.
